V1.41b (15/4/2017): decgen.zip (553,270 bytes). Includes source and binaries for RISC OS (3.5+), Linux and Windows.

A tool for generating instruction set decoders based around user-provided 'encoding' files and 'action' files. Includes example encodings covering the majority of the ARM instruction sets and architectures.

Changes in this version

  • Fixed bug in regular code generator that would result in the wrong paths being taken for many trees
  • Improved action handling so that identical actions will be merged together
  • Tweaked code output so that nodes which only have one reference will be marked as inline functions, to help with compilers that aren't very good at automatic inlining
  • RISC OS binary now ARMv8 compatible

Page last modified 15/04/2017